/*
 * TAX_RATE_CACHE_TTL_SECONDS
 *
 * Controls how long entries in the Verdane tax-rate lookup cache
 * remain valid. Rates are sourced from the regional rules service,
 * which updates at most once per day, so a long TTL is safe in
 * practice. We deliberately keep it shorter (4 hours) because
 * mid-day emergency corrections have happened twice and stale
 * rates caused invoice disputes. Do not raise this without
 * sign-off from the billing team. The value was last validated
 * against the build noted below.
 */

session token of kagup-hahaf = htk3_2b8

## Localizing Date Formats

All user-facing dates in Tidemark go through the Calique formatting service rather than local libraries, so regional patterns stay consistent across apps. New maintainers should never hardcode format strings; request a pattern by locale tag instead. Calique is internal-only and requires authentication on every call. For local development, use the key below.

API key for bageg-kajef: vxb2-ss

# Break-Glass Access: Customer Record Deduplication (Tallgrain)

The Tallgrain dedupe service merges customer records nightly. If a bad merge rule corrupts golden records, normal rollback requires two approvers. When neither approver is reachable and corruption is spreading, break-glass access lets one engineer halt merges and restore the last clean snapshot. New team members: read the runbook first, and log every action taken. The break-glass vault opens with the recovery passphrase printed below.

vault phrase of kajof-bawig = istath-holdor